Contract For The Provision Of Community Outreach Active Travel Projects Services
Notice Description
The subject matter of this process relates to the delivery of services which are listed in Schedule 3 of the Public Contract Regulations. Oxfordshire County Council is inviting tenders to put in place a contract to administer a grant application scheme for Community Outreach Active Travel Project Services. The service provider will work to encourage uptake of active modes of travel, such as cycling and walking, in specified parts of Oxfordshire, with the aim to reduce car travel, improve air quality and the environment and increase physical activity. The geographic scope of the programme will focus on, but will not be limited to, the top ten most deprived wards in the County. These are spread across Banbury, Abingdon and Oxford. Projects will be community led by engaging with and supporting key stakeholders in delivering active travel initiatives. The service provider will hold meetings with local stakeholders who have well established and effective relationships with target groups, namely those furthest from walking and cycling. These will be held to brief them on established initiatives that are working well elsewhere, and to deliberate on other potential initiatives. A Community Ideas Fund (CIF) will enable stakeholders to bring their own project ideas to fruition by applying for a small grant from the fund. Projects will be assessed against criteria that support active journeys which may include for example, pop up events, training, provision of equipment or minor infrastructure, such as cycle parking or parklets. Projects will be expected to address the local barriers to walking and cycling of key target groups with a focus on activation but this does not exclude funding of minor capital costs. The programme will impact communities with high levels of deprivation and inactivity by tackling key barriers to active travel, such as lack of confidence and competence, perception of safety or financial barriers. The contract period is intended to be 3 years commencing on 1 October 2023, with an option for the Council to extend the contract period by a further 2 years in aggregate. The Council has allocated a total budget of 200,000 GBP per annum to this project, including the grant funding to be distributed. Of this, the contract administration costs will be a maximum of 30,000 GBP per annum.
